Stephen Curry Helps Davidson College Becoming A New Cinderella

The number 10 seed in the Midwest Region Davidson (27-6) defeated number 7 seeded Gonzaga 82 to 76. Gonzaga has gone from being a Cinderella team in past NCAA Tournaments to being a power in Division I basketball to now being the conquest of a new Cinderella team the Davidson Wildcats. Davidson got into the NCAA Tournament by winning the Southern Conference Tournament.

American University Men's Basketball: NCAA Tournament Bound

American University will play its first-ever NCAA Division I Tournament game as the 15 seed in the East. The Eagles will play against the second seeded Volunteers of Tennessee in the field of 65 on Friday, March 21 in Birmingham, Ala. at 11:15 a.m. CST; 12:15 p.m. EST.

Miss. State Heads to Atlanta for SEC Tournament

Having earned their fourth SEC Western Division title in the last six seasons and posting their seventh 20-win campaign of the past decade, the top-seeded Mississippi State Bulldogs (21-9, 12-4) will begin competition at the 2008 SEC Men's Basketball Tournament in Game 7 Friday evening by taking on the winner of Thursday's first-round contest between Florida and Alabama.

KU Basketball: Chalmers Leads Jayhawks To Win At Missouri

Mario Chalmers led Kansas (KU Basketball team) with 18 points and made two key defensive plays in the final minutes to lift the third-ranked Jayhawks to a 76-70 win at Missouri in Big 12 basketball action here Saturday night.

Niagara Wins MAAC Title, Earns NCAA Berth

The Niagara University men's basketball team will advance to the NCAA Tournament for the second time in three seasons as the Purple Eagles recorded an 83-79 win Monday night to capture the 2007 Bank of America Metro Atlantic Athletic Conference Championship title in the Arena at Harbor Yard.
